Daniel Goleman, 2006, 334 pages

Goleman in his groundbreaking book reveals that neural linkages between humans influence the brain and the body. These invisible bridges give us the ability to change people's moods, emotions, and health - as these people can do to us. Relationships not only shape emotional states and general psychological experience, but also the very physiological matter that makes our body. Our interactions with people influences our immune system, circulation, hormones, and breathing for example.

Social Intelligence expands from the one-person psychology within an individual...

Daniel J. Levitin, 2008, 354 pages

Could âm nhạc unlock the mystery of who we are and how we think?

An unprecedented blend of science and art, Daniel Levitin’s bestselling debut, This Is Your Brain on Music, changed the way we understand how âm nhạc gets in our heads. Now, in what is being called a tour de force bởi leading scientists, he presents his audacious theory of ‘six songs,’ the key to how âm nhạc shaped humanity across cultures and throughout history.

Preserving the emotional heritage of our lives and of our species, âm nhạc from its very beginning, was allied to dance, as the structure...
